So I tried the Depo contraceptive injection for the first time on Friday. I was fine aside from an upset tummy yesterday but today at lunchtime I felt complete fatigue and an ache in my belly I usually get when my period is due.
I basically passed out for a couple of hours. Luckily my DH was around to take the kids out and leave me to rest!
Has anyone had this with Depo? Are there any other side effects you've had after this injection?

I just found this thread of mine from last year. I'm still on depo and can't believe it's coming up to a year. However I'm going to stop taking it.
Even though my periods have completely stopped, I've had other side effects that I didn't realise were caused by it until recently.

Like you @peachyblossom I've had stomach cramps. I spoke to the doctor about it a while ago but the connection was never made. I've put on lots of weight but I thought it was just me letting things go during all the lockdowns. However I've been exercising lots the last month or two and eating better, but I'm just putting on more weight Confused. Pretty demotivating.

So it's goodbye depo! Not sure I really want to go back on the pill though.
